How much are music licensing fees UK? The general TV music licenses in the UK are between 2 and 6 figures. There are different licenses for different things. WebIntroducing PPL PRS Ltd. Previously, businesses and organisations needing a licence for the public performance of recorded music had to obtain them separately from PPL (which represents performers and record companies) and PRS for Music (which represents songwriters, composers and music publishers). However, we have now joined forces to ...
WebA Broadcast Licence from PPL gives you legal permission to broadcast virtually all commercially-released recordings in the UK. For radio, this includes music use across a variety of different platforms including AM, FM, DAB, satellite and online. For TV, this includes terrestrial, satellite and cable TV services in the UK, Isle of Man and the ... WebFeb 17, 2024 · UK – PRS & PPL: Australia – APRA & AMCOS: Latin America – ACEMLA: ... How much does a Blanket Music License Cost? A Blanket Music License is normally issued and paid for on a yearly basis for a flat yearly fee which allows the holder to use all musical works in the PROs catalogue, without limit, for 12 months. ...
